From 444a6ee59f3b73f250ae079548e4040e878f8c98 Mon Sep 17 00:00:00 2001 From: Swarsel Date: Wed, 6 Nov 2024 16:33:19 +0100 Subject: [PATCH] fix: screenshare work --- SwarselSystems.org | 21 +++++++++++---------- profiles/nbl-imba-2/default.nix | 18 +++++++++--------- profiles/optional/home/work.nix | 1 + scripts/screenshare.sh | 2 +- 4 files changed, 22 insertions(+), 20 deletions(-) diff --git a/SwarselSystems.org b/SwarselSystems.org index 265486c..b9067ac 100644 --- a/SwarselSystems.org +++ b/SwarselSystems.org @@ -1784,15 +1784,15 @@ My work machine. Built for more security, this is the gold standard of my config resumeDevice = "/dev/disk/by-label/nixos"; }; - hardware = { - amdgpu = { - opencl.enable = true; - amdvlk = { - enable = true; - support32Bit.enable = true; - }; - }; - }; + hardware = { + amdgpu = { + opencl.enable = true; + amdvlk = { + enable = true; + support32Bit.enable = true; + }; + }; + }; programs.fw-fanctrl.enable = true; @@ -3360,9 +3360,9 @@ This utility checks if there are updated packages in nixpkgs-unstable. It does s if [[ "$1" == "start" ]]; then wl-mirror "$SHARESCREEN" & sleep 0.1 + swaymsg output eDP-2 mode 1280x800 swaymsg '[app_id=at.yrlf.wl_mirror] move to workspace 12:S' swaymsg '[app_id=at.yrlf.wl_mirror] fullscreen' - swaymsg output eDP-2 mode 1280x800 else swaymsg output eDP-2 mode 2560x1600 fi @@ -9598,6 +9598,7 @@ The rest of the settings is at [[#h:bbf2ecb6-c8ff-4462-b5d5-d45b28604ddf][work]] dig docker postman + rclone ]; programs = { diff --git a/profiles/nbl-imba-2/default.nix b/profiles/nbl-imba-2/default.nix index bdfd62f..24e5fff 100644 --- a/profiles/nbl-imba-2/default.nix +++ b/profiles/nbl-imba-2/default.nix @@ -49,15 +49,15 @@ resumeDevice = "/dev/disk/by-label/nixos"; }; - hardware = { - amdgpu = { - opencl.enable = true; - amdvlk = { - enable = true; - support32Bit.enable = true; - }; - }; - }; + hardware = { + amdgpu = { + opencl.enable = true; + amdvlk = { + enable = true; + support32Bit.enable = true; + }; + }; + }; programs.fw-fanctrl.enable = true; diff --git a/profiles/optional/home/work.nix b/profiles/optional/home/work.nix index 24f146f..06569e9 100644 --- a/profiles/optional/home/work.nix +++ b/profiles/optional/home/work.nix @@ -7,6 +7,7 @@ dig docker postman + rclone ]; programs = { diff --git a/scripts/screenshare.sh b/scripts/screenshare.sh index 353ca4c..31b5f86 100644 --- a/scripts/screenshare.sh +++ b/scripts/screenshare.sh @@ -2,9 +2,9 @@ SHARESCREEN="$(nix eval --raw ~/.dotfiles#nixosConfigurations."$(hostname)".conf if [[ "$1" == "start" ]]; then wl-mirror "$SHARESCREEN" & sleep 0.1 + swaymsg output eDP-2 mode 1280x800 swaymsg '[app_id=at.yrlf.wl_mirror] move to workspace 12:S' swaymsg '[app_id=at.yrlf.wl_mirror] fullscreen' - swaymsg output eDP-2 mode 1280x800 else swaymsg output eDP-2 mode 2560x1600 fi